In the absence of exhaustive legislation, with the Meloni government which makes melina and after yet another pronunciation of State Council for the tendering of beach concessions, chaos reigns supreme in the sector. A few weeks before the start of the summer season, the orientations are different and often conflicting. Today the Tar of Bari declared the tender procedure for 21 factories in Monopoli illegitimate, establishing the extension of concessions to 2033. A choice that contrasts with the ruling of the higher administrative body, namely the Council of State. The lawyer who defended the reasons of 21 establishments comments: “The Monopoli case demonstrates that today, in light of European law, there is no need to call for tenders for concessions.”

The next meeting of the government technical table on this dossier is therefore scheduled for June 12th after the European elections, and in a limited format, with technicians from the ministries and representatives from the regions, but without those from the category. The aim is the “definition of the works following the dialogue with the European Commission“, which at the moment, however, has not yet led to results. The executive is looking for a solution to prevent the infringement procedure, for violation of the Bolkestein Directive, arrives before the European Court of Justice, but there would not be full agreement among the allies on how to act.

As is now known, everything is played around the notion of scarcity of the good, in this case the beaches to be given under concession. If they are such, the European standards provide for tendering. Otherwise it is not necessary. Hence the mapping operation launched by the government, also to save time. The first reconnaissance was considered unreliable by Brussels as it was carried out with extremely arbitrary criteria. A second reconnaissance is now underway.

In many cases i annual fees are negligible. According to a report from the Court of Auditors, the State collects just 92 million euros every year from over 12 thousand concessions. An average of approx 7.60o euros per plant, based on estimated average turnovers in 260 thousand euros. Last December the Ministry of Infrastructure, led by Matteo Salvinihas decided to further reduce the fees by 4.5%.

The dossier is in the hands of the ministers Raffaele Fitto (European Affairs) e Matteo Salvini (Infrastructure), and there is between the two misalignment on strategy, as the majority also recognize. For this reason too, the dialogue with Brussels is not making great progress at the moment. The municipalities move in no particular order. There are those who postpone the decision, those who extend the concessions and those who proceed to tenders for those that have expired. This is the case of the Venetian municipality of Jesolo where the new assignments were won by new concessionaires. The old managers, however, are making a wall: they have sealed the sheds with i Toilet hey kiosks for catering. The winners of the new assignments they therefore find themselves unable to make their facilities available to swimmers completeness.
